The Importance of Website Revamping
If your website isn't converting visitors into customers, it may be time for a revamp. An effective redesign can enhance user experience, boost engagement, and ultimately increase conversions. Here’s how to approach the redesign process.
Analyzing Current Performance
Before making changes, analyze your website's current performance using tools like Google Analytics. Identify pages with high bounce rates and low conversion rates to pinpoint areas for improvement.
Improving User Interface and Experience
Pay attention to user interface (UI) design elements such as layout, color schemes, and typography. A clean, intuitive UI can significantly enhance user experience (UX), making it easier for visitors to navigate and engage with your content.
Implementing Strong Calls-to-Action
Effective calls-to-action (CTAs) are essential for guiding users towards conversion. Ensure your CTAs are visible, enticing, and strategically placed throughout your site to encourage user interaction.
